Transaction eca17807e6e2242290e3f8899bd9221c01d6979691e7760c1ddc44705149fa31
1 Input
1 Output
-
eca17807e6e2242290e3f8899bd9221c01d6979691e7760c1ddc44705149fa31:0
- value
- 48501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cb331b5809efdaa054d7e91522fd367bf5988e9 OP_EQUAL
- address
- 3BbmZtdjDcbkxmnoe6cVfSi95kZojjmECQ